Description

Our Deck Garden Irrigation Kit is a complete kit designed for containers of all sizes, planters, and window boxes.

The small kit waters up to 45 pots.

Work smarter, not harder, with the Small Deck Garden Drip Irrigation Kit from DripWorks. Whether you use it for potted plants on your deck or somewhere else, this patio plant watering system will give you more time to relax while helping your plants thrive.

For even more convenience, you can easily automate this kit simply by adding the optional hose-thread, battery-operated timer at the faucet. Just set the timer and let it do the work while you kick back and relax. If you opt for the timer, we suggest you use a high-pressure hose extension to relieve the weight of the timer assembly on the faucet.
